1. General Care for All Pieces
Dust Weekly – Use a soft microfiber cloth to prevent buildup that can scratch surfaces.
Avoid Harsh Chemicals – Stick to mild soap with water; never use abrasive cleaners or ammonia-based sprays.
Maintain Stable Environment – Keep furniture away from direct sunlight, heating vents, or humid areas to prevent warping, fading, and cracking.
Lift, Don’t Drag – Always lift when moving to avoid stress on joints or scratching floors.

2. Bed Frame
Check Bolts and Screws – Tighten every 4–6 months to keep the frame sturdy.
Mattress Support Care – If it includes slats, vacuum between them occasionally and check for bending.
Headboard Cleaning – For PU or fabric, spot clean with a damp cloth and mild detergent; for wood, polish with furniture-safe polish.

3. Dresser & Chest
Drawer Care – Do not overload; this prevents rail damage.
Surface Protection – Use coasters or mats under décor items to prevent scratches or water rings.
Polish Occasionally – Use a good quality, non-silicone furniture polish every few months.

4. Mirror
Cleaning – Spray glass cleaner onto a cloth, not directly onto the mirror, to avoid moisture seeping behind the glass.
Frame Care – Clean the frame with a dry or slightly damp cloth depending on the material (wood, metal, or upholstered).

5. Nightstand
Spill Management – Wipe spills immediately to prevent stains or swelling.
Cable Management – If you keep electronics, use cord organizers to avoid tangling and scratching surfaces.

6. Lift-Up Storage Bed
Hydraulic Mechanism – Operate gently; don’t overload the storage compartment.
Lubricate Moving Parts – Use a silicone-based lubricant once or twice a year on hinges or pistons.
Air the Storage Space – Open occasionally to prevent musty odors; consider placing silica gel packets inside.

✅ Extra Tip for Mississauga’s Climate: Seasonal humidity changes can cause wood to expand or contract—use a humidifier in winter and a dehumidifier in humid summer months to maintain furniture integrity.
